OUR APPROACH: DON'T WALK BY

Our Don't Walk By (DWB) approach is a critical part of our culture and core value of accountability. It empowers all our people to participate in and provide input for the continuous improvement of health, safety, environment and quality matters on a day-to-day basis. DWB enables everyone to report and address hazardous scenarios and potential and actual incidents, provide positive feedback for jobs well done and suggest opportunities for improvement.

Health & Safety Programs

Guiding Principles

Our goal is zero work-related accidents, incidents and ill health. We assess health and safety risks at every stage and empower our employees to have the courage to identify and challenge unsafe acts or conditions. This practice has proven successful in raising issues and creating a culture of awareness, openness and accountability.

To ensure the safety of our employees, clients and the public, we strictly enforce the following rules:

  • Work will not be conducted without a pre-job risk assessment and safety discussion appropriate for the level of risk
  • All persons will be trained and competent in the work they conduct
  • Personal Protective Equipment will be worn as per risk assessment and minimum site requirements
  • Emergency Response Plans are developed from a review of potential emergency scenarios, and will be in place before the commencement of work
  • We will not walk by hazards; we will intervene in a positive manner
  • We will report all hazards and incidents
  • We will continuously assess hazards, take action and control them
  • We will support health, safety and environmental practices at work, at home and in our communities

Environmental Performance

Dexterra Group’s engagement with environmental initiatives does not just extend to the immediate impact of our organization; it also enables our clients to meet their own environmental performance objectives. Collaborating with clients and suppliers, we strive to reduce our waste; manage the use of water, energy and raw materials; and protect biodiversity wherever we operate.

Our integrated management system reflects our approach to environmental management, meeting the stringent legislative requirements in the jurisdictions in which we operate, and conforms to the ISO 14001 Environmental Management standard.

Awards and Certifications

2021 Canada’s Safest Employer – Service Sector

2021 Canada’s Safest Employer – Service Sector

We were named the winner of the 2021 Canada's Safest Employer Award for the service sector.

ISO 9001, 14001, 45001

We were certified in 2019 for:

  • ISO 9001 – Quality Control
  • ISO 14001 – Environmental
  • ISO 45001 – Occupational Health & Safety

Partnerships in Injury Reduction – Alberta, BC, Saskatchewan and Nunavut

We have met the standards of the Partnerships in Injury Reduction program and received our Certificates of Recognition.

BC Forestry Safety Council SAFE Companies Program

We have met the requirements for certification in the SAFE Companies program, demonstrating leadership in making safety a priority and ensuring every employee returns home safely.
